"Atmel's Sander Arts: Making Semiconductors Social" this week on "Connecting...with Bill Sobel" on CMSWire

It's no small irony that Internet searches for master  B2B marketer and passionate Internet of Things (IoT) evangelist Sander Arts typically serve up their results accompanied by ads for home improvement services and industrial-grade sandpaper.

Note to algorithms: Sander Arts, the Dutch-born Vice President of Corporate Marketing for San Jose, Calif.-based semiconductor manufacturer Atmel Corporation, is not only very much human, he is pioneering new ways to use social media in industrial marketing.

Join us at NewsTechForum in December!

The NewsTech Forum, produced by TV NewsCheck and SVG, is designed to help news video production professionals at all levels to better understand how digital technologies are changing the way news content is acquired, edited, and distributed. Free to qualified end users, the goal is to bring the news community together to share and develop best practices that make a difference with viewers, enhance career development, and improve workflows and asset management.
